在当今数据驱动的世界中,开源数据收集技术成为了推动数据分析和决策制定的关键因素。开放资源不仅促进了数据的获取,还通过提供易于使用的工具和方法,使得非专业用户也能够参与到数据分析中来,从而加速了知识的创造和创新过程。
一、开源数据收集技术的重要性
1. 促进数据获取:开源软件和工具通常免费或成本低廉,这使得个人和组织能够以较低的成本访问到大量的数据。例如,Apache Hadoop是一个分布式系统框架,它允许用户将大规模数据集存储和处理在集群上,而无需担心硬件维护和升级的成本。
2. 提高数据分析效率:开源项目往往伴随着详尽的文档和社区支持,这为用户提供了一个学习和理解复杂数据处理流程的平台。例如,R语言是一种用于统计计算和图形表示的编程语言,其社区活跃,提供了丰富的教程和文档,帮助用户快速上手并解决实际问题。
3. 支持创新研究:开源数据可以用于各种研究项目,从社会科学到自然科学,再到商业分析。例如,气候科学项目利用开源的卫星图像数据来监测全球气候变化,而医学研究则使用开源的基因组数据来探索疾病的分子机制。
二、开源数据收集技术的实际应用
1. 环境监控:开源数据收集技术在环境监测领域发挥着重要作用。例如,通过使用开源的传感器网络,研究人员可以实时监控森林火灾的风险,并及时发出预警。这种技术不仅提高了应对自然灾害的效率,也为环境保护提供了宝贵的信息。
2. 公共健康监测:公共卫生机构经常需要收集和分析大量数据以监测疫情的发展。开源平台如SentinelNet提供了一个开源的传染病监控系统,该系统能够实时追踪和报告新的疾病暴发,为公共卫生决策提供支持。
3. 城市规划:开源数据收集技术在城市规划和基础设施建设中也扮演着关键角色。例如,使用开源的地理信息系统(GIS)工具,城市规划者可以分析历史数据,预测未来的城市发展趋势,从而制定更有效的规划策略。
三、挑战与展望
尽管开源数据收集技术带来了巨大的便利和优势,但在实际应用中也面临着一些挑战。例如,开源项目的管理和更新可能不够稳定,这可能导致数据的准确性和可用性受到影响。此外,对于非技术用户来说,理解和利用这些复杂的开源工具可能会有一定的难度。
展望未来,随着开源技术的发展和成熟,我们可以期待看到更多的创新和应用。例如,通过引入人工智能和机器学习技术,开源数据收集工具将能够自动识别和处理数据中的模式和趋势,从而提供更深入的分析和洞察。同时,随着云计算和边缘计算的发展,开源数据收集技术将在处理大规模数据集时发挥更大的作用。
总的来说,开源数据收集技术是推动现代数据分析和决策制定的关键力量。通过促进数据的获取和分析,开源技术正在改变我们对世界的理解方式,并为我们提供了前所未有的机会来创造知识和创新。